Output 317dbe1233af744370588a0254d6708d161996efc206832d6df2ee9808794dab:7

value
5260933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c580fd1fde26b63ff0b219109d8a4e1d9793a47d OP_EQUAL
address
MRuTsWy1i1cSLcnsPUvC4dPeAymiPtUxZG
transaction
317dbe1233af744370588a0254d6708d161996efc206832d6df2ee9808794dab
spent
true